    place
    [plās]
    noun
    place (noun) · places (plural noun) · Place (noun)
    1. a particular position or point in space:
      "the monastery was a peaceful place" · "there were still some remote places in the world" · "that street was no place for a lady"
    2. a portion of space available or designated for or being used by someone:
      "they hurried to their places at the table" · "he was watching from his place across the room"
    3. a position in a sequence or series, typically one ordered on the basis of merit:
      "his score left him in ninth place"
      • a position in a contest:
        "his score was good enough to leave him in ninth place"
      • BRITISH ENGLISH
        any of the first three or sometimes four positions in a race (used especially of the second, third, or fourth positions).
      • NORTH AMERICAN ENGLISH
        the second position, especially in a horse race.
      • the degree of priority given to something:
        "accurate reportage takes second place to lurid detail"
      • the position of a figure in a series indicated in decimal or similar notation, especially one after the decimal point:
        "calculate the ratios to one decimal place"
    4. (in place names) a square or a short street:
      "our new restaurant is in Hilliard Place"
      • a country house with its grounds.
    verb
    place (verb) · places (third person present) · placed (past tense) · placed (past participle) · placing (present participle)
      • cause to be in a particular situation:
        "enemy officers were placed under arrest" · "you are not placing yourself under any obligation"
      • used to express the attitude someone has toward someone or something:
        "I am not able to place any trust in you"
      • (be placed)
        used to indicate the degree of advantage or convenience enjoyed by someone or something as a result of their position or circumstances:
        "the company is well placed to seize the opportunity"
    1. find a home or employment for:
      "the children were placed with foster parents" · "the agency had placed 3,000 people in full-time jobs"
      Similar:
      find employment for
      find a job for
      find a home for
      find accommodation for
      • dispose of (something, especially shares) by selling to a customer:
        "the shares were placed last November"
      • arrange for the recognition and implementation of (an order, bet, etc.):
        "they placed a contract for three boats"
      • order or obtain a connection for (a phone call) through an operator:
        "she placed a call to her husband to break the news"
    2. identify or classify as being of a specified type or as holding a specified position in a sequence or hierarchy:
      "a survey placed the company 13th for achievement"
    Origin
    Old English plaece, from Latin platea ‘open space’, from Greek plateia (hodos) ‘broad (way)’; subsequently reinforced by Old French place.

    What is the difference between location and sense of place?Location is the position of a particular point on the surface of Earth. Locale is the physical setting for relationships between people, such as the South of France or the Smoky Mountains. Finally, a sense of place is the emotions someone attaches to an area based on their experiences.
